There are three specific types of calibration days: On-Site, Bag 'n' Tag and Group days
On-site Calibration Days
An on-site calibration day is where our engineers attend specific branches on scheduled days with our mobile calibration facility. This enables you to call in with your test equipment, get them calibrated and pick them back up later that day. Or if required while you wait! Therefore making it simple for customers to get equipment calibrated, without it being out of service for too long.
Please note not all units can be calibrated on-site. Some instruments may need to be returned to our laboratory for calibration; however we would always treat these as a priority and where possible would return them within 72 hours.
Bag 'n' Tag Calibration Days
Bag 'n' Tag calibration days are ideal for those customers who need units calibrated and require an express turnaround service. A customer can drop their instrument off before noon at a location where Bag 'n' Tag services are being held. These will then be sent to our laboratory for priority calibration and will be fully calibrated, labelled and certified and returned back to the branch within 72 hours.
Should any equipment be faulty and therefore unable to be calibrated ACS will be happy to offer a quotation for repair which will follow usually within one or two days.

Group Calibration Days
A ‘Group’ calibration day is a very similar format to an “On-Site” calibration day. The difference being, that a group day incorporates a number of branches collating the instruments requiring calibration and taking them to a central point, where our engineers will be waiting to service them.
This enables a greater choice of branch locations for you to drop in your testers.
